Oyo Assembly Swears In Oyediran As New OYHA Clerk.




The Speaker of Oyo State House of Assembly, Rt. Hon. Olagunju Joshua Ojo has sworn in Mrs. Felicia Oyediran as the new clerk of the house, which was in accordance to the constitutional provision of Oyo State House of Assembly Commission (Amendment Law) 2018 after getting the two-thirds of the Assembly members.

The speaker of the house led the swearing in at the floor of the plenary. The new clerk was the deputy clerk to the retired clerk, and was at a substantive level 16 grade level with 27years of legislative experience.

It should be recalled that, Mr. Paul Bankole the former house clerk retires on the 19th of January, 2019, and Oyediran confirmation filled the vacant created by the retired clerk.

Mrs. Oyediran express her feelings and promise to ensure better welfare services of the Assembly staff, engendering harmony among Oyo lawmakers and ensuring staff speedily dispense their service towards achieving all objectives of the legislature.
